With the summer heat cooling off and the fall weather rolling in, it’s the perfect time for kids to get outside and participate in a Kids Hiking Club.

Last spring, PE Teacher at Mount Lookout Elementary Carrie Ciliberti had the idea for what became the first ever Active SWV Kids Hiking Club. This fall, another club like it is already forming through the local Wild + Free home-school group. Parent Polly Barton saw partnering with Active SWV as a great way to give the kids the opportunity to get outside and try new activities.

Like our Kids Run Clubs, Kids Hiking Clubs meet once a week for 6-8 weeks to explore different trails in the area. Before going out, kids learn trail etiquette and leave no trace principles so they know to respect the trails when they go out on their own. Coach Carrie Ciliberti knows the ins and outs of many of them, and she leads the hikes for her Mount Lookout Elementary club. Parents and other teacher volunteers come along to assist and enjoy the views. Thanks to a partnership between Active SWV and the National Parks Service, Park Rangers can accompany the group on trails in the New River Gorge National Park to give the kids some history and insights into what they are seeing.
